欧美日操-欧美日韩91-欧美日韩99-欧美日韩ay在线观看-xxxx色-xxxx视频在线

調度MIS通用對象模型的Web實現

2013-11-25 09:20:20 電力信息化  點擊量: 評論 (0)
摘要:為解決調度信息系統中不斷的業務變更對系統結構的破壞,我們構建了面向對象的動態建模框架。本文著重論述了該框架中的核心-通用的調度MIS對象模型在WEB中的實現。采用三層體系結構,以COM規范實現數據訪問
根據屬性定義,限制輸入的最大長度,檢查輸入的有效性等等。PMProp類封裝了對象類中所有屬性的處理及表現,是數據表示層實現對象模型的最小元素。

PMInst類根據對象類定義,實現對象類,是對象類在客戶端的具體實現。通過PMInst類的封裝,在數據表示層實現了通用對象模型。這樣,一個PMInst類的實例就對應了一個系統中的對象實例。根據應用需求,PMInst類提供了對象類相關的操作,如對象類數據發生變化后,向業務邏輯組件提交修改數據的操作。為了讓PMInst類有更好的通用性及靈活性,PMInst類中還定義了頁面表示屬性及操作定義屬性。

在某個具體的應用中,涉及的對象可以是單個對象實例,也可以是多個對象實例。為在數據表現層中實現一個或多個對象實例的統一處理,我們定義了PMInstArray類。PMInstArray類提供了對象管理方法:包括新增、刪除、修改,及整體頁面定義和操作定義等等。

2.6  自定義的頁面表現
在全WEB界面的應用系統中,常常存在開發者提供的頁面表現不能滿足目標用戶需求的問題。系統后期的大量維護工作是修改頁面布局及字體,頁面用色的調整。為解決該問題,在設計實現通用對象模型時,我們加入了對頁面表現及控制的通用處理。
在上述HTC類定義中,我們分別在PMInstarray類及PMInst中加入了cssfile及Uidef屬性,用戶通過對cssfile和Uidef的定義,可實現兩個層次的頁面表現定義:
CSS層次的改變 

CSS是Cascading Style Sheets(層疊樣式表單)的簡稱。更多的人把它稱作樣式表。顧名思義,它是一種設計網頁樣式的工具。樣式表為網頁的展示效果提供了更多的靈活性。通過樣式表的定義,可定義網頁上幾乎所有元素的顏色、背景、邊界、邊框等等屬性。借助CSS的強大功能,網頁將在您豐富的想象力下千變萬化。
在我們的系統中,用戶可自定義css文件,然后將該css文件名作為參數傳入PMInst類或PMInstarray類,實現css層次的頁面表現定義。
雖然css規范功能強大,但樣式表不能改變大范圍的頁面布局,也就是說,如果PMInst類的缺省頁面設計為兩列的表單(TABLE)樣式,那么定義css可以改變表單的背景,字體大小顏色等等,但不能將表單樣式變為多列的表單或是根本不使用表單元素。這樣的工作是由更高層次的頁面定義完成的。

自定義頁面布局
調度MIS通用對象模型對系統處理數據的高度抽象及HTC組件對通用對象模型的類,屬性的統一處理,使用戶自定義頁面成為可能。
為實現用戶自定義頁面布局。我們提供了一個所見即所得的Web頁面編輯工具,先選擇要定義的對象類,工具將自動生成包括選
大云網官方微信售電那點事兒

責任編輯:和碩涵

免責聲明:本文僅代表作者個人觀點,與本站無關。其原創性以及文中陳述文字和內容未經本站證實,對本文以及其中全部或者部分內容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關內容。
我要收藏
個贊
?
主站蜘蛛池模板: 七次郎在线观看视频国产| 亚洲国产精品第一区二区| 中国二级毛片| 一区二区免费观看| 久久久久久88色偷偷| 中文字幕无线观看不卡网站| 日本欧美在线| 日韩成人免费| 特级黑人三人共一女| 又粗又大又猛又爽免费视频| https黄视| 麻花传媒MD0044视频| 无限资源日本2019版| 亚洲欧美中日韩中文字幕| 欧洲美女a视频一级毛片| 五月激情五月婷婷| 四虎免费看| 在线观看视频中文字幕| 好大好硬好湿再深一点网站| 日本高清免费一本视频在线观看| 欧美日韩精品高清一区二区 | 在线视频免费观看www动漫| 久久99国产精品无码AV| 午夜色情影院色a国产| 亚洲国产成人久久精品hezyo| 日韩综合图区| 四虎精品永久免费| 成人国内精品久久久久影院| 任你懆视频 这里只有精品| 深夜一级毛片| 日韩欧美精品在线| 小早川怜子视频在线观看| 国产成人精品在视频| 亚洲无吗精品AV九九久久| 亚洲成年www| 亚洲精品91| 中文精品久久久久国产网址| 久草在线新是免费视频| 色播亚洲精品网站 亚洲第一| 日本最黄网站| 色综合天天综合|